All the animals received food, but Fly had to go without.

“Zoom! Zoom! Zee! What about me? I’d also like something to eat, you see?” Fly complained.

Cow laughed and took a bite from her apple. “Do you hear something?” she asked the other animals at the table. “I don’t hear anything.”

In a jiffy all the food at the table had been finished. The animals were overstuffed. Everyone except Fly. Her tummy growled with hunger.

After the meal it was time to dance and be merry. But Fly was angry. She decided to go home.The queen noticed Fly.

“Why are you leaving, Fly?” the queen asked. “Don’t you enjoy my banquet?” Fly curtsied before the queen. “I’m sorry, your Majesty,“ she said. “I’m sure the food was delicious. But I didn’t have a tiny morsel of food.”

And she told the queen what had happened.The queen was very angry when she heard what Cow had done.

“From now on you and your friends may pester Cow every day,” the queen said.

“From morning till night you may buzz around her ears. It will teach her a lesson. She will never be able to ignore you again. And she’ll see that even the tiniest insect is important to me.”

And that is exactly what Fly has been doing until today.

She and her friends buzz around Cow’s ears from morning till night.

And while they are doing it, they sing: “Zoom! Zoom! Zee! Never ever again, Can you ignore us. Say amen!”
